Polygenic risk for schizophrenia converges on alternative polyadenylation as molecular mechanism underlying synaptic impairment
2024-01-10
Abstract excerpt
Schizophrenia (SCZ) is a genetically heterogenous psychiatric disorder of highly polygenic nature. Correlative evidence from genetic studies indicate that the aggregated effects of distinct genetic risk factor combinations found in each patient converge onto common molecular mechanisms.
